Kelly Laura (University Of Strathclyde) - Contraception And Modern Ireland A Social History C. 1922 92 - Paperback APARTE David Jeremiah: The Great DisappearanceBinding: Paperback Description: The first comprehensive history of contraception in Ireland from the establishment of the Irish Free State in 1922 to the 1990s. Drawing on oral history and archival sources Laura Kelly provides insights into the lived experiences of Irish men and women and activists in this period.
